Air Purification Technology

The AEOCKY air purifier utilizes a proprietary YearChange filter system that claims to last five times longer than conventional filters. This model features a multi-effect filter that effectively captures dust, dander, and other allergens, making it suitable for homes with pets or allergy sufferers. In contrast, the hadlook ozone generator employs ozone to eliminate odors by altering their molecular structure. This approach is particularly effective for stubborn smells, but it requires caution, as ozone can be harmful to humans and pets if used improperly.

Health Considerations

Health is a critical factor when selecting an air purification device. The AEOCKY air purifier is designed with HEPA technology and several layers of filtration, making it a safer option for continuous use, especially in occupied spaces. In contrast, the hadlook ozone generator emits ozone, which can be harmful at high levels, particularly in enclosed areas. Users must ventilate the space for an hour after treatment to allow the ozone to convert back to oxygen, which poses a risk if not properly managed.
